Subject: Re: Stormx is this a Crafty Clone??

Author: Sean Empey

Date: 02:48:02 05/25/04

Go up one level in this thread


No, it is not a clone of crafty. I will tell you that it does use Dan Corbit's
big book and crafty's book code, and the same egtb code that is used in crafty
18.15. Other than that not much else is from crafty. Oh some of the Print
functions I referenced are from crafty 16.x if memory serves correct. Storm is a
SMP engine and uses a completely different algorithm for its search eval. It
uses ABDADA.I have offered portions of code to Professor Hyatt but on the terms
it not be published or used by him or others. My move generator functions are
completely different and I can not go into detail regarding them as some of the
code came from a professional programmer (at least the approach) on the
condition I not release that code ever. Because a program has similar evals does
not make it a clone. If I wanted to clone crafty I would not have been working
on Storm for years; actually starting about one year before CCT1. As I have told
Professor Hyatt. I am not cloning crafty. We have talked and he is fine. Any
other questions someone may have; I'm willing to answer them to the best of my
ability. I would appreciate ad hominems and other unnecessary comments not be
made as I have stated I'm willing to back-up my claim.
